BREAKING NEWS: AREAS BANKS SOLD TO IOWA INSTITUTION

MBT Bank of Forest City, Iowa has acquired banks in Dodge, Steele and Mower counties.
MBT announced late Friday afternoon it has entered into an agreement to acquire Citizens State Bank of Hayfield with locations in Hayfield, Dodge Center and Mantorville, as well as Farmers and Merchants State Bank in Blooming Prairie with locations in BP and Austin.

Don Hofstad steps down from Mantorville City Council

Known as a go-to guy on the Mantorville City Council, Don Hofstad stepped down on June 28, and a new member will be appointed to his seat in coming weeks.
Hofstad had served on the city council for more than six years. He said he is stepping down to spend more time with his family and take a chance to breathe.

Dodge County Fair returns Wednesday for 2021 run

After a year’s hiatus because of the COVID-19 pandemic Minnesota’s oldest county fair is ready to once again welcome visitors. The fair opens on Wednesday, July 14, and continues through Sunday, July 18, with many old favorites returning and a few new ones.
There will be at least three new food vendors this year, said Fair Board President Marilyn Lermon.
